This forces the ProBook's BIOS battery learn cycle to reset against the new cell's actual capacity and clears the inaccurate health warning that appears after every cell swap.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eBIOS reporting poor battery health immediately after fitting a new cell\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e ProBook BIOS reads health data from the battery's EEPROM, not from live voltage measurements. When a new cell ships, its EEPROM holds factory baseline data that doesn't match the ProBook's stored charge history for the old battery. The BIOS flags this mismatch as degraded health — even though the cell is new. Running one full discharge-to-hibernate cycle followed by a full uninterrupted charge rewrites the learn data and clears the warning.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eProBook 4410s shutting down abruptly at 20–30% charge shown\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This happens when the fuel gauge IC's calibration is still mapped to the old cell's voltage curve. The gauge reads 25% remaining, but the new cell's actual voltage under full CPU plus display load drops sharply — hitting the BMS low-voltage cutoff before the displayed percentage reaches zero. It is a calibration gap, not a faulty cell. Run two or three complete discharge-to-hibernate then charge-to-100% cycles to let the fuel gauge IC re-map against the new cell. After calibration, the BIOS fuel gauge tracks accurately down to the BMS cutoff at 9.6V.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43410813943898,"sku":"BWCS-HP4410NB-1","price":101.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43410813976666,"sku":"BWCS-HP4410NB-2","price":116.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43410814009434,"sku":"BWCS-HP4410NB-3","price":127.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-HP4410NB-1.webp?v=1779581212","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/hp-probook-4410s-replacement-battery-108v-4400mah-li-ion","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
